Kōtui Ako and Te Kura are distance learning options that help us to deliver a wider range of course to students. These course can include Economics, Art History, Japanese or even German. Additionally, if there is a clash on the timetable, these providers can allow a student to continue with their chosen courses. Courses are available from Year 9 right through to NCEA Level 3.
It isn't as easy as having a teacher looking over your shoulder but plenty of support is given at Waitara High School starting with a study line in the library overseen by the librarian and Deputy Principal - Learning.
Kōtui Ako study includes a once a week zoom lesson with a teacher and other students from all over the country and then assigned work.
Te Kura work is a completely online course with modules that students work through at their own pace and a teacher available via email.
